Two Kinds of Commercial Job

Commercial metal roofing in San Antonio splits cleanly into two. The first is new or replacement metal on buildings that were always going to have it: warehouses and distribution buildings along I-35 and I-10, churches and school buildings across the northeast side near Schertz, shops and light-industrial units off Loop 1604, and the pole barns, equipment sheds and ranch buildings out along 281 through Bulverde and Spring Branch. The second is retrofit: a sloped metal roof framed over a flat roof that has been patched, coated and re-membraned one too many times, which ends the ponding for good and usually beats another membrane on a twenty-year view. We quote both from drawings or an on-roof measurement, in writing, with the panel system and gauge named.

Systems

Standing seam, 24-gauge, for any building where the roof is visible and the owner wants it to stay tight for forty years: churches, offices, retail, schools. Mechanically seamed panels on the low pitches commercial roofs tend to have, because a snap-lock seam is not made for water that sits. R-panel and PBR, 26-gauge, on warehouses, shops and agricultural buildings with open purlins, where cost per square is the deciding number and the re-screw cycle is an accepted maintenance item. Retrofit framing, light-gauge steel sub-purlins over the existing flat roof, then either system on top, with the old roof left in place as a vapour retarder. Insulation and a vapour barrier as the building calls for. Gutters, downspouts and trim matched to the panel.

Hail on a Commercial Roof

The 2016 storm hit commercial roofs on the north side as hard as houses, and a flat membrane roof with a few thousand hail bruises is a claim that drags on for a year. A Class 4 metal roof takes the same storm as dents. After a storm we inspect and document commercial metal the same way we do residential: every slope walked, cosmetic and functional damage separated in a photo report, and someone on the roof with the adjuster who knows a crushed curb flashing from a dimple.

Scope and Timing

Depends entirely on the building. A shop or church roof is a week; a retrofit over a flat roof is longer because the framing goes up first. We work from your drawings where they exist, or measure on the roof, and the written scope names the panel, gauge, finish, seam type, underlayment or insulation, trim and drainage.
